Lines Matching defs:int_urb
134 struct urb *int_urb;
578 struct urb *int_urb = instance->int_urb;
583 if (int_urb) {
584 ret = usb_submit_urb(int_urb, GFP_ATOMIC);
594 static void speedtch_handle_int(struct urb *int_urb)
596 struct speedtch_instance_data *instance = int_urb->context;
598 unsigned int count = int_urb->actual_length;
599 int status = int_urb->status;
629 int_urb = instance->int_urb;
630 if (int_urb) {
631 ret = usb_submit_urb(int_urb, GFP_ATOMIC);
642 int_urb = instance->int_urb;
643 if (int_urb)
668 if (instance->int_urb) {
669 ret = usb_submit_urb(instance->int_urb, GFP_KERNEL);
673 usb_free_urb(instance->int_urb);
674 instance->int_urb = NULL;
687 struct urb *int_urb = instance->int_urb;
694 * Since resubmit_timer and int_urb can schedule themselves and
697 instance->int_urb = NULL; /* signal shutdown */
699 usb_kill_urb(int_urb);
703 * can run or be running, but instance->int_urb == NULL means that
706 usb_kill_urb(int_urb);
708 usb_free_urb(int_urb);
871 instance->int_urb = usb_alloc_urb(0, GFP_KERNEL);
873 if (instance->int_urb)
874 usb_fill_int_urb(instance->int_urb, usb_dev,
901 usb_free_urb(instance->int_urb);
916 usb_free_urb(instance->int_urb);